The Inspired Home Show 2021 will not go ahead

As state restrictions prohibiting large gatherings remain in effect for the foreseeable future, and government travel restrictions continue to significantly impede domestic and international travel, the International Housewares Association’s Board of Directors has made the difficult but necessary decision that The Inspired Home Show 2021, scheduled to take place 7 – 10 August 2021 at McCormick Place in Chicago, cannot proceed as planned.

“Over the last year, we have been closely watching the status of large events from a health and public safety perspective, and have consistently sought feedback from our industry about how travel restrictions and mass gathering bans have impacted their normal operations,” said Derek Miller, IHA president. “With the health and safety of our exhibitors and attendees top of mind, we realized that it is infeasible for The Inspired Home Show to proceed in August of 2021.”

Booth space investments from 2020 exhibitors that rolled over to the 2021 show as well as that from new 2021 exhibitors will be rolled over to the 2022 show. IHA has posted an FAQ page to help answer exhibitor questions about next steps. For any inquiries not covered by the FAQs, exhibitors should reach-out directly to their sales manager.

To help fulfill the need for buyers and product suppliers to connect, IHA will be offering several digital events throughout the year. Additional information about events scheduled for March and April can be found online at TheInspiredHomeShow.com/Connect.

The Inspired Home Show will next be held on 5-8 March 2022  at Chicago’s McCormick Place Complex.
